Kinds of Welder’s Certifications
Despite the fact that the American Welding Society’s normal Certified Welder card opens the door for the majority of employment opportunities, certain fields demand their specific certification. Some of the most-well-known of which are highlighted below.
- ASME Certification for welders that deal with boiler and pressure containers
- Certified Welder Certificates to become a Certified Welder
- American Petroleum Institute Certification for those who work on pipelines in the gas and oil field
- SCWI and CWI Certifications for Welding Inspectors and Senior Welding Inspectors

The graphic features earnings and labor forecasts for welders in Virginia through the end of the decade.
| Virginia | Employment | |||
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2012 | 2022 | Change | Annual Job Openings | |
| Welders,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ers | 9,130 | 9,900 | 8% | 300 |
| Virginia | Annual Salary | ||
|---|---|---|---|
| Low | Median | High | |
| Welders,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ers |
$27,600 | $39,200 | $56,600 |
Source: O*Net Online
Things You Should Consider in Welding Courses
There are a few matters you should consider whenever you’re ready to pick between certified welding schools. Selecting welding specialist schools may well sound straightforward, yet you must make sure that you are choosing the right type of training. To make sure you aren’t wasting time and money, it is imperative to make certain the school or program you’ve decided on has been certified by the AWS. After checking the accreditation situation, make sure to look a little deeper to be certain that the program you like can provide you with the proper training.
- Make certain the college’s curriculum provides you with training in SMAW, GMAW, GTAW and pipe welding
- Find schools that cover AWS SENSE standards
- Determine if the school gives financial assistance
- Be sure the program trains with tools that suits present industry requirements
